1. Freelance Writing
Freelance writing is one of the most accessible skills for beginners. If you can write clearly and research properly, you can earn from blogs, websites, product descriptions, and marketing content.
Businesses constantly need content for SEO, websites, and social media. Platforms like Upwork and Fiverr allow writers to connect directly with clients worldwide.
Why it’s profitable:
- Low startup cost
- High demand globally
- Can scale into a content agency
You only need good grammar, research ability, and consistency.

4. Search Engine Optimization (SEO)
SEO is the skill of ranking websites on search engines like Google. Businesses are willing to pay experts who can help them appear on the first page.
SEO includes:
- Keyword research
- On-page optimization
- Backlink building
- Technical improvements
Once mastered, SEO can generate freelance income or even passive income through blogging.

6. Web Development
Web development is one of the highest-paying skills without a degree. Many successful developers are self-taught.
You can learn:
- HTML
- CSS
- JavaScript
- WordPress development
Businesses always need websites, landing pages, and e-commerce stores.
Why it’s profitable:
- High income potential
- Strong global demand
- Freelance and job opportunities

8. Copywriting
Copywriting is different from normal writing. It focuses on persuasion — convincing people to buy products or sign up for services.
Sales pages, ads, email campaigns, and product descriptions all need copywriters.
Why it’s profitable:
- High earning potential
- Commission-based income possible
- Strong business demand
